Ingredients
Sweet Potatoes
You need two large sweet potatoes for this recipe. Sweet potatoes are healthy and packed with vitamins. They add a natural sweetness to the chips. Choose firm ones without any soft spots. Wash them well and peel them before slicing. Thin slices make the chips crispy. Aim for about 1/8 inch thick.
Garlic and Seasonings
For flavor, we use four cloves of garlic, minced. Garlic gives the chips a bold taste. You also need two tablespoons of olive oil. The oil helps achieve that perfect crisp. Add one teaspoon of paprika for a hint of warmth. One teaspoon of sea salt brings out the flavors. Lastly, use half a teaspoon of black pepper for a little kick. Mix all these ingredients with the sweet potato slices for an even coating.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Prepping the Sweet Potatoes
Start by washing and peeling the sweet potatoes. Use a sharp knife or a mandoline to slice them thinly. Aim for 1/8 inch thick slices. Thin slices help the chips get crispy. If you cut them too thick, they won't crisp up well.
Mixing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ine the sweet potato slices with minced garlic, olive oil, paprika, sea salt, and black pepper. Toss everything together until the sweet potatoes are coated evenly. This helps the flavors stick to the chips.
Baking Tips for Maximum Crispiness
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a big baking sheet with parchment paper. Spread the sweet potato slices in a single layer on the sheet. Make sure they do not overlap. This is key for crispy chips. Bake for 20-25 minutes. Flip the chips halfway through cooking. Keep an eye on them to avoid burning. When they turn golden brown, they're ready! After baking, let them cool slightly on the sheet. Garnish with fresh parsley for a nice touch.
Tips & Tricks
Best Techniques for Cutting Sweet Potatoes
To cut sweet potatoes, I recommend using a mandoline slicer. It gives even slices. If you don’t have one, a sharp knife works too. Just aim for 1/8 inch thick slices. This thickness helps them cook evenly and get crispy. Always be careful when slicing. A steady hand is key.
Achieving the Perfect Crisp
To get the perfect crisp, spread the sweet potato slices in a single layer. Avoid overlapping them on the baking sheet. This allows hot air to circulate. It helps them bake evenly. Keep an eye on them as they bake. They can go from golden to burnt quickly. Flipping them halfway through helps as well.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
One common mistake is cutting the sweet potatoes too thick. This leads to soft chips instead of crispy ones. Another mistake is overcrowding the baking sheet. If chips overlap, they will steam instead of crisp. Lastly, neglecting to watch them at the end of baking can ruin your chips. Always check for that golden-brown color.

Different Cooking Methods
You can make these chips in an air fryer, too! Simply toss the sweet potato slices with olive oil and seasonings. Then, place them in the air fryer basket in a single layer. Cook at 375°F for about 15 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through. This method gives you a crunchy treat while saving time.

Storage Info
How to Store Leftovers
To keep your crispy garlic sweet potato chips tasty, store them in an airtight container. Make sure the chips are cool before sealing. This way, they stay crunchy. You can keep them at room temperature for up to three days. If you want to keep them longer, consider freezing.
Best Practices for Reheating
For reheating, the oven is best.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Spread the chips out on a baking sheet. Heat them for about 5-7 minutes. This helps restore their crispiness. Avoid using the microwave, as it makes them soggy.
Freezing Tips
To freeze your sweet potato chips, first, allow them to cool completely. Then, spread them in a single layer on a baking sheet. Freeze them for about 1-2 hours until firm. After that, transfer the chips to a freezer bag. They can last up to three months in the freezer. When ready to eat, bake them directly from frozen. This keeps them crunchy and delicious.

Can I use other types of potatoes?
Yes, you can use other potatoes like russet or Yukon gold. They will change the flavor and texture a bit. Russets give a more classic chip taste. Yukon golds offer a creamier bite. Just remember to slice them thin, just like sweet potatoes, for that crispy finish. Adjust your cooking time if needed. Each variety can bring a unique twist to your snack experience.
